the crank will fit the new case, but there are several problems with your idea. 1) the wrist pin location and possibly the wrist pin size of the 1500 pistons will not work with the 40 hp rod, so you would want "big bore" 40 hp p/c's. this leads to problem 2) 40 hp cylinders wont fit in a new case. not sure how one of thos euro cases would work. i have a stock 40 built off of one of them, but its in a car and i am not sure whats in it.

have you considered a stroker 40 hp? which is essientially a 1300? machine .020 off each side of the rod and a 69mm crank drops into a 40 hp case with the 40hp rods on it connected to 77mm p/c's. those thick ass cylinder walls might be better for the judson anyways. rocker geometry would need to be addressed with this motor though. taking it a step farther, you could have the stroker 40 hp, use big bore 40 hp p/c's and end up with a 1500 in a 40 hp package.

uh? I think you're mixing things up, an european 1302/1303 has a dual port 1300cc engine (1200 was optional but nobody "opted"), wich had 44 din hp, and of course the same 69mm as all 1300/1500/1600 engines. :shock:
